Handover: Pledgewren receipt mailer

Taking over from Orla. Mailer batches donation receipts nightly; retries are idempotent via the dedupe ledger, so don't panic at duplicate sends in logs. Template changes require a render-cache purge or donors see stale totals. Watch the Quillhaven SMTP relay queue during year-end spikes — it backs up fast. Cron lives in the scheduler repo, not here. The service expects these configuration values at startup.

settings of hahaf-bahap:
quenix:
  log_level: debug
  metrics_host: metrics.quenix.qorvelsys.internal
  pool_size: 8

CI note: config hot-reload flakiness

Welcome aboard! If the Quillhopper pipeline fails on the `config-reload` stage, it's almost never your change. The watcher that hot-reloads `service.toml` sometimes fires before the file is fully written, so the runner sees a half-parsed config and bails. Re-run the stage once before digging in. If it fails twice, bump the debounce value in `reload.yaml` from 200ms to 500ms and ping the platform channel. When reporting, always include the trace token printed at the end of the stage log, shown below.

session token of kahag-bawip = htk6_729d08

Hi team,

Before I hand off the 3.2 release, please note the humidity sensor drift reported on Verdana controllers in the Elmbrook trial site. Drift exceeds 4% after roughly ten days of continuous operation; firmware 3.2.1 adds an automatic recalibration cycle every 72 hours. Support should advise growers to install 3.2.1 and trigger a manual recalibration once. The hotfix bundle must be verified before distribution, so I'm including the signing key used for the 3.2.1 packages below.

release key, fahof-yagap: bky3_m5d

**Welcome aboard: Tumblenook locker access flow**

Hey, glad to have you helping on Tumblenook! Quick primer: residents drop laundry in a locker, our app generates a one-time code, and the courier from Suds & Cedar redeems it at pickup. Codes expire after 4 hours, and a second code is minted for return delivery. Your first task will be tracing why expired codes sometimes still open doors at the Marrow Street site. When you're set up and want test credentials, send a note to the access team.

pager mailbox: holius@nelvrogrid.internal